PCI Express® Protocol Triggering and Decode for Infiniium S-Series Oscilloscopes

技术资料

Keysight Technologies

PCI Express® Protocol Triggering and Decode for Infiniium S-Series Oscilloscopes

Data Sheet

This application is available in the following license variations.

– Order N5463B for Infiniium S-Series

– Order Option 006 for a factory-installed license with new S-Series oscilloscopes

– Order N5435A Option 032 for a server-based license

Easily debug and test designs that include PCI Express protocols using your Infiniium S-Series oscilloscope

PCI Express® interfaces are gaining in popularity outside of the computer industry. PCIe® buses can provide a content-rich point for debug and test. However, since PCIe protocols transfer bits serially, using a traditional oscilloscope has limitations. Manually converting captured 1’s and 0’s to protocol can’t be done in real-time. In addition, traditional scope triggers are not sufficient for specifying protocol-level conditions. Keysight provides an economical alternative for low-level PCIe debug.

Extend your scope capability with Keysight’s PCIe protocol triggering and decode application. This application makes it easy to non-intrusively debug and test designs that include 2.5 Gb/s PCIe gen 1 using your Infiniium S-Series oscilloscope. Need to debug training and power management problems? This application can show what is happening during training. Using x4, x8, or even x16 links? Use the application to look at any lane, one lane at a time.

– Set up your scope to show PCIe gen 1 protocol decode in less than 30 seconds.

– Get access to a rich set of integrated protocol-level triggers.

– Save time and eliminate errors by viewing packets at the protocol level.

– Use time-correlated views to quickly troubleshoot serial protocol problems back to their timing or signal integrity root cause.

Easy to find

Turn decode on/off via the “Serial Decode” button on the front of the instrument or in the “Setup” menu. View decode embedded on the waveform display or in the protocol viewer listing window. (See pages 4-5).

30 Second Setup

Configure your oscilloscope to display protocol decode in under 30 seconds. Use “Auto Setup” to automatically configure sample rate, memory depth and threshold and trigger levels.

Auto Setup

AutoSetup also includes automatic clock recovery necessary for protocol decode and triggering.

PCI Express protocol triggering and searching

Get access to a rich set of integrated protocol level triggers. The application includes a suite of configurable protocol-level trigger conditions specific to PCIe. When serial triggering is selected, the application enables special real-time triggering hardware inside the scope.

Hardware-based triggering ensures that the scope never misses a trigger event when armed. This hardware takes signals acquired using either scope or digital channels and reconstructs protocol frames. It then inspects these protocol frames against specified protocol-level trigger conditions and triggers when the condition is met.

PCIe Trigger Setup

Choose triggers from a broad range of PCIe protocol, including token, data, handshakes, special and error types.

View trigger setup

View as bits button shows the trigger setup in a databook format for easy viewing.

Sequence editor

Enter sequence values using K codes or at the bit level.

Post-acquisition searching

Search acquired protocol listings using a menu that is identical to the trigger menu.

Quickly find occurrences

Quickly move to next occurrence of a specified event.